Kentucky Legislators Visit Mayfield-Graves Long Term Recovery Group for Disaster Recovery Roundtable

Mayfield, KY — On Monday, June 16, 2025, key members of the Kentucky House of Representatives gathered for a meaningful session at the Mayfield Graves County Long Term Recovery Group (MGC LTRG) to discuss the ongoing work of disaster recovery across western Kentucky.

The delegation included Majority Floor Leader Steven Rudy (District 1), Representatives Kim Holloway (District 2), Randy Bridges (District 3), Mary Beth Imes (District 5), and Chris Freeland (District 6). Representative Freeland also serves as Co-Chair of the Disaster Prevention and Resiliency Task Force, a legislative body tasked with examining and recommending future disaster preparedness and recovery policy.

​

The roundtable covered a wide spectrum of topics, including best practices in long-term recovery and the critical role of partnerships between nonprofit organizations and government agencies. Emphasis was placed on strengthening collaboration between all levels of government and regional organizations throughout the entire disaster management cycle, from preparedness and response to recovery and mitigation.

​

“Our recovery journey has shown that the most meaningful progress happens when nonprofit and government partners sit at the same table,” said Amy Chicoine, Executive Director of the MGC LTRG. “I’m grateful these leaders took the time to engage in honest, solutions-focused dialogue that will shape stronger communities across Kentucky.”

​

Formed in the wake of the devastating EF-4 tornado that struck western Kentucky in December 2021, the MGC LTRG is a nonpartisan 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ization dedicated to guiding survivors through their recovery journey. In addition to the 2021 tornado, the organization has served survivors of three additional non-declared disasters since its founding.
